Teacher Education in Mathematics

Overview
At JLU, teacher training degree programs are offered for all types of schools. The teacher training degree programs are distinguished by their respective designations:
- L1 for teacher training at primary schools (further information)
- L2 for teacher training at Haupt- and Realschulen (further information)
- L3 for teacher training at Gymnasien (further information)
- L4 for teacher training at vocational schools (further information)
- L5 for teacher training in special education (further information)
Profile
Teacher training in mathematics is divided into the three areas Subject Mathematics, Mathematics Didactics, and Foundational Sciences. Subject-specific requirements differ significantly depending on the intended teaching qualification:
-
Gymnasium Teacher Training (L3): Students complete selected modules together with students in the subject Bachelor in Mathematics. For this degree program, you should enjoy logical problem-solving as well as have an interest in delving deeply into complex topics and analyzing abstract structures.
-
Haupt- and Realschule Teacher Training (L2): The program includes three subject-specific modules designed specifically for this degree program, taught by instructors in subject mathematics.
-
Primary School Teacher Training (L1): The range of courses here is provided entirely by the Institute for Mathematics Didactics and is optimally tailored to the requirements of primary education.
Structure
L3 Mathematics Program
The L3 Mathematics degree program at JLU Giessen includes subject-specific and didactic modules on Linear Algebra and Algebra in the first year of study. Modules on Analysis and its didactics follow in the second year. The mandatory practical semester at a school is completed in either the 6th or 7th semester; depending on this choice, the remainder of the study plan is arranged individually. The sample plan below outlines the variant with the practical semester in the 6th semester. Elective subject-specific modules available include Algebra, Analysis 3, Numerical Analysis, Cryptography, or Discrete Structures. The program concludes with the academic thesis (State Examination thesis) as well as the examinations of the First State Examination, conducted by the Hessian Teachers' Academy.
| Semester | Subject-Specific Modules | Didactics Modules |
|---|---|---|
| 1 | Linear Algebra 1, Seminar | Didactics of Algebra |
| 2 | Linear Algebra 2, Seminar | Didactics of Algebra |
| 3 | Analysis 1 | Didactics of Analysis |
| 4 | Analysis 2 | Didactics of Analysis |
| 5 | Stochastics | Preparation for Practical Semester |
| 6 | - | Practical Semester, Seminar |
| 7 | Elective Module | - |
| 8 | Geometry | Didactics of Geometry |
L2/L5 Mathematics Program
Subject-specific education in the L2/L5 Mathematics degree program at JLU Giessen takes place during the first three semesters through the modules "Scientific Foundations of Mathematics Studies" (WGMS). The mandatory practical semester at a school takes place either in the 5th or 6th semester and is prepared for by a module in the 4th semester.
The subsequent course of study varies depending on the timing of the practical semester. Below, the schedule with the practical semester in the 6th semester is outlined as an example. Elective subjects available in subject mathematics include Algebra, Analysis 3, Numerical Analysis, Cryptography, and Discrete Structures.
| Semester | Subject-Specific Modules | Didactics Modules |
|---|---|---|
| 1 | WGMS 1 – Geometry | – |
| 2 | WGMS 2 – Algebra | Didactics of Geometry |
| 3 | WGMS 3 – Combinatorics and Stochastics | Didactics of Algebra |
| 4 | – | Methodology of Mathematics Teaching |
| 5 | – | Preparation for Practical Semester, Seminar |
| 6 | – | Practical Semester |
L1 Mathematics Program
In primary school teacher training (L1), you study a total of three teaching subjects. You choose one of them as an in-depth major subject (Langfach), which includes additional subject-specific content from the Realschule level (L2). The study plans for mathematics as a minor (Kurzfach) or major subject (Langfach) are structured as follows:
Mathematics as a minor subject (Kurzfach) is studied over 4 semesters and is conducted entirely by the Institute for Mathematics Didactics:
| Semester | Modules |
|---|---|
| 1 | Mathematics for Grades 1–4 |
| 2 | Mathematics for Grades 1–4 |
| 3 | Didactics of Mathematics in Primary School |
| 4 | Didactics of Mathematics in Primary School |
If mathematics is the major subject (Langfach), a practical semester is completed in mathematics during the fifth or sixth semester. A possible study plan with the practical semester in the fifth semester is shown below.
| Semester | Modules |
|---|---|
| 1 | Mathematics for Grades 1–4 |
| 2 | Mathematics for Grades 1–4 |
| 3 | Didactics of Mathematics in Primary School |
| 4 | Didactics of Mathematics in Primary School |
| 5 | WGMS I or III Practical Semester, Preparation Seminar |
| 6 | Practical Semester, Implementation, Seminar, Evaluation |
